What Is Google Algorithm Updates?

Google algorithm updates are changes to the systems and ranking factors that determine how web pages appear in Google Search results. These updates adjust how Google evaluates relevance, authority, usability, and trustworthiness.

Google Search relies on hundreds of signals — including backlinks, content quality, page speed, structured data, internal linking, and user engagement metrics. According to Google’s own documentation at https://developers.google.com/search, ranking systems are constantly refined using machine learning and real-world feedback.

Types of Google Algorithm Updates

1. Core Updates

Broad changes to Google’s ranking systems. These typically roll out several times per year and can significantly impact search rankings across industries.

2. Spam Updates

Target manipulative tactics such as link schemes, cloaking, auto-generated content, and hidden text.

3. Helpful Content Updates

Designed to prioritize people-first content over SEO-driven, keyword-stuffed pages.

4. Product Reviews Updates

Focus on high-quality, in-depth reviews with real insights and data.

5. Page Experience Updates

Incorporate Core Web Vitals, mobile usability, HTTPS, and safe browsing.

How the Algorithm Actually Works

Google’s ranking process follows three major stages:

  1. Crawling – Googlebot discovers URLs.
  2. Indexing – Content is analyzed and stored.
  3. Ranking – Pages are ordered based on query relevance.

Modern search relies heavily on machine learning systems such as:

  • RankBrain (introduced 2015)
  • BERT (2019)
  • MUM (2021)
  • Ongoing AI model enhancements (2023–2026)

These systems help Google understand search intent, contextual meaning, and semantic relationships.

In short: Google algorithm updates refine how these systems evaluate your website.

The Evolution of Google Algorithm Updates (2011–2026)

To understand where we’re headed, we need context.

The Major Milestones

YearUpdateFocus
2011PandaThin content
2012PenguinSpammy backlinks
2013HummingbirdSemantic search
2015RankBrainMachine learning
2018MedicE-A-T signals
2019BERTNatural language understanding
2021Page ExperienceCore Web Vitals
2022–2025Helpful ContentPeople-first content

How Core Updates Impact Websites (With Real Examples)

Core updates often create volatility across industries.

Case Study 1: Health Blog (YMYL Niche)

A medical content platform lost 45% traffic after a core update in 2024. The issue wasn’t keywords — it was author credibility. Articles lacked verified medical reviewers.

Fix implemented:

  1. Added certified author bios.
  2. Linked to peer-reviewed studies.
  3. Implemented structured data for medical entities.
  4. Improved internal linking clusters.

Traffic recovered within two update cycles.

Case Study 2: SaaS Platform

A B2B SaaS site experienced ranking decline due to thin feature pages. Competitors offered deeper technical comparisons and integration guides.

Solution:

  • Added architecture diagrams
  • Published developer documentation
  • Included real benchmarks

Example:

### API Performance Benchmark
- Average response time: 120ms
- Load test: 10,000 concurrent users
- Uptime SLA: 99.98%

Result: 32% increase in organic signups.

How to Audit After a Core Update

  1. Compare traffic by page category.
  2. Identify ranking shifts by query intent.
  3. Evaluate content depth vs competitors.
  4. Review E-E-A-T signals.
  5. Analyze engagement metrics (bounce rate, dwell time).

Use tools like:

  • Google Search Console
  • Ahrefs
  • Semrush
  • Screaming Frog

Avoid immediate drastic changes. Analyze first.


Technical SEO and Google Algorithm Updates

Engineering teams often underestimate technical SEO until an update exposes weaknesses.

Core Web Vitals

Google measures:

  • LCP (Largest Contentful Paint)
  • CLS (Cumulative Layout Shift)
  • INP (Interaction to Next Paint)

Improvement example (Next.js app):

// next.config.js
module.exports = {
  images: {
    formats: ['image/avif', 'image/webp'],
  },
}

Optimizing images reduced LCP from 4.2s to 1.8s.

Crawl Budget Optimization

Large SaaS platforms often generate thousands of duplicate URLs.

Fixes:

  • Canonical tags
  • Robots.txt management
  • XML sitemap prioritization
  • Parameter handling

Structured Data

Implement JSON-LD for:

  • FAQs
  • Products
  • Articles
  • SaaS applications

Example:

{
  "@context": "https://schema.org",
  "@type": "SoftwareApplication",
  "name": "ProjectX",
  "applicationCategory": "BusinessApplication"
}

Structured data improves eligibility for rich results.

Content Strategy After Helpful Content Updates

The Helpful Content Update changed how content teams operate.

What Google Rewards

  • First-hand experience
  • Original data
  • Clear expertise
  • Depth over breadth

Content Architecture Model

Instead of publishing isolated blogs, build topic clusters:

  1. Pillar page
  2. Supporting articles
  3. Internal linking hierarchy

Example cluster for DevOps:

  • Pillar: DevOps Best Practices
  • Supporting: CI/CD pipelines, Kubernetes scaling, Infrastructure as Code

Replace Thin Content

If 100 articles generate no traffic:

  • Merge overlapping content
  • Redirect outdated URLs
  • Expand high-performing pages

Quality beats volume.


Recovering From a Google Algorithm Update

Recovery requires structured diagnosis.

Step-by-Step Framework

  1. Confirm update timing via Google Search Status dashboard.
  2. Segment traffic by device, geography, and page type.
  3. Identify patterns (blog vs product pages).
  4. Compare competitors.
  5. Improve weakest areas systematically.

Avoid:

  • Panic deletions
  • Random backlink buying
  • Massive site redesigns without analysis

Common Mistakes to Avoid

  1. Reacting Too Quickly – Rankings fluctuate during rollout.
  2. Blaming Backlinks Immediately – Core updates often target content quality.
  3. Ignoring Technical Debt – Slow performance compounds losses.
  4. Publishing AI-Generated Content at Scale Without Review – Lacks originality.
  5. Over-Optimizing Anchor Text – Looks manipulative.
  6. Deleting Underperforming Content Without Analysis – You may remove valuable assets.
  7. Ignoring Internal Linking – Weak topical authority signals.
